a good transmission shop will do free diagnostics. when they do they can hook up a scanner and take it on a short trip and read the governor pressure selenoid. if the selenoid is gummed up it will have low pressure.
when i first got my truck (on the way home) the torque converter went out on it. when it goes out it will over heat the transmission and when the tranny overheats it will kick out of overdrive and won't re-engage until it cools down.
i say get diagnostics done if you can find a tranny shop that does them for free and that will tell you if its the governor selenoid. now would probably be a good time to check out an aftermarket transmission cooler. and you "might" have a failing torque converter, i'm not a trans tech so don't hold me to it.
